WebMay 31, 2024 · Edit the value of the Net.UseHwTSO parameter for IPv4 and of Net.UseHwTSO6 for IPv6. To enable TSO, set Net.UseHwTSO and Net.UseHwTSO6 to 1. To disable TSO, set Net.UseHwTSO and Net.UseHwTSO6 to 0. Click OK to apply the changes. To reload the driver module of the physical adapter, run the esxcli system module set …

WebDisable IPv4 Large Send Offload (LSO) Disable Receive Side Scaling (RSS) Disable TOE in the Broadcom Advanced Control Suite (BACS) Select the first NIC under System Devices … WebIn order to support TCP segmentation offload it is necessary to populate the network and transport header offsets of the skbuff so that the device drivers will be able determine the offsets of the IP or IPv6 header and the TCP header. In addition as CHECKSUM_PARTIAL is required csum_start should also point to the TCP header of the packet.

WebAug 19, 2024 · Disable TCP offloading In the Microsoft® Windows® server, open the Control Panel. Select Network and Internet > Network and Sharing Center > Change Adapter Settings. Right-click on each of the private and public adapters, select Configure from the Networking menu, and click the Advanced tab.
